Abstract
A multi-phase matrix C/SiC-(W-C) composite was prepared by combined chemical vapor infiltration (CVI) technology with solution impregnation. The phase composition and microstructure of the composite were identified and characterized by XRD, EDS and SEM methods. Reaction mechanism was discussed primarily. The W-C was found to infiltrate the pores among fiber bundles, also among the filaments. The density and open porosity of the prepared C/SiC-(W-C) composite were 3.4 g/cm3 and 11%, respectively.
